What's Included in Your Sea Girt Home Inspection

Your Sea Girt home inspection examines the major systems and components that affect safety, performance, and value:

Foundation & Structure

Identify cracks, settlement, and water intrusion

Roof & Attic

Evaluate materials, flashing, and insulation performance

Electrical Systems

Review panels, outlets, grounding, and GFCI protection

Plumbing Systems

Inspect visible piping, fixtures, and drainage

HVAC Systems

Assess heating, cooling, and ventilation operation

Exterior & Site

Examine siding, decks, grading, driveways, and drainage patterns

Within 24 hours you'll have a digital report: annotated photos, plain-language summaries, and recommendations sorted by priority.

Specialized Testing & Add-On Services

Radon Testing

Even in coastal communities, homes can experience elevated radon levels. Our NRPP-certified testing uses continuous digital monitors that record readings over 48 hours, providing EPA-compliant results with clear guidance to ensure your shore home is safe.

Drone Roof Inspections

Homes in Sea Girt often feature steep architectural roofs, complex rooflines, or are simply too tall for traditional ladders to safely reach. Our FAA-certified drone operators capture detailed aerial imagery to detect hidden defects, coastal wind damage, or wear safely, without foot traffic on your roof.

Wood-Destroying Insect & Environmental Checks

We check for evidence of termites, carpenter ants, and powderpost beetles, along with visible signs of mold or asbestos. Detecting these early is especially crucial in humid, coastal environments to help prevent costly future repairs.

Local Expertise That Matters

Sea Girt’s mix of premier oceanfront estates, historic shore properties, and inland developments presents unique inspection challenges. Homes directly facing the Atlantic Ocean or near Stockton Lake and Wreck Pond face extreme salt air, high winds, and flood-related moisture risks. Meanwhile, older seasonal homes that have been converted to year-round residences may show foundation settlement or outdated plumbing and electrical systems.

Our inspectors know what’s normal for Sea Girt homes and what’s not. You’ll get a calm, honest perspective no exaggeration, no confusion, just clear answers about your property’s true condition.
